WebApr 28, 2024 · An overdose of acetaminophen can damage your liver or cause death. Adults and teenagers who weigh at least 110 pounds should not take more than 1000 milligrams (mg) at one time, or more than 4000 mg in 24 hours. ... Acetaminophen can … WebNov 8, 2024 · Tylenol (acetaminophen) Ascorbic acid (vitamin C) Coumadin (warfarin) Risk Factors for Pill Esophagitis Many other drugs have the potential to cause esophagitis if … WebAug 18, 2024 · Lose weight if you need to. Losing just 2.5 to 4.5 kilograms (5 to 10 pounds) can help. Do not take anti-inflammatory medicines, such as aspirin, ibuprofen (Advil, Motrin), or naproxen (Aleve). These can irritate the stomach. If you need a pain medicine, try acetaminophen (Tylenol), which does not cause stomach upset. how to heal mass effect 1
